Blake Shelton announced that Kelly Clarkson will be a coach on season 14 of The Voice via Facebook Live on Thursday (May 11). “This person is a very near and dear friend of mine, this person is somebody that I consider to be family and this person is extremely talented …We have felt as a family at The Voice that this person would fit in perfectly,” Shelton said before introducing Clarkson.

The announcement came the day after NBC announced that another American Idol alum, Jennifer Hudson, would be a coach on season 13 of the show, alongside Miley Cyrus, Shelton and Adam Levine.

Clarkson appeared in the Facebook Live video and said her pregnancies have kept her from participating in the show earlier. “I’ve been excited about this for a few years now — the timing hasn’t been right,” Clarkson said.

She then showed off her many musical accolades, including a CMA Award for musical event of the year, and said she’s excited to win when she joins in spring 2018. “I can’t wait to beat you — it’s going to be so glorious,” Clarkson joked before the two signed off.
